Output 58f0d00d0178742a374a7940a0214606d0fee88a5653fc0287cd192ffb8533c5:0

value
4993639496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a60a41adc8d9436d02ce8bb6aa7f95054ba826506a5e4427cd87d7a28c9c0dbe
address
tb1p5c9yrtwgm9pk6qkw3wm25lu4q496sfjsdf0ygf7dslt69ryupklq6dk37c
transaction
58f0d00d0178742a374a7940a0214606d0fee88a5653fc0287cd192ffb8533c5
confirmations
2992
spent
true